CASE36471: Horary consultation concerning Mrs Mary Barnsly (PERSON21989)
Question asked by Mr Nicholas Barnsly (PERSON21988) on 3 September 1609 between 13:20 and 15:00
RN Mr Barneslay mr Stones brother in law for his wife troubled wth arising vp to her throate like the mother. & wth flushshing heate & pushes & pimples in her face.
Transcribed excerpt from MS Ashmole 203, f. 148r (bottom right part of page)

CASE13578: Horary consultation concerning Sir Edward Tyrrell [High Sheriff] [Mr Edmond [Edward] Tyrrell] (PERSON16614)
Question asked by the patient on 14 March 1603 at 17:38
RN Mr Edmund Tyrrell of Tyrrell 29 y. Martij 14 ♀ {sic}. hor 5. 38 p m 1603. contusione. feareth an impostume or rising in {sic} \on/ his breast. his horse fell vppō his bodye & he was ded a great while.
Transcribed excerpt from MS Ashmole 197, f. 5r (bottom left part of page)
CASE14349: Horary consultation concerning Elizabeth Benson (PERSON9655)
Question asked by the patient on 24 December 1603 at 10:30
RN Elis {illeg}|B|ensene of Turvye 29 y. maried 2 child on a suckling Decēb. 24 h {sic} hor 10. 30 ant m 1603. lame in her armes & legs & swelled cānot goe but as shee is led.
Transcribed excerpt from MS Ashmole 197, f. 126v (bottom left part of page)

CASE36498: Horary consultation concerning Mr William Turvey (PERSON25835)
Question asked by the patient on 8 September 1609 at 08:30
RN Mr Turveys \of Wicken/ vomyt gave him eight reasonable grat vomits. his purge gave him 6 stooles on vomyt & aftr his vomyt some 3 stooles more more bound after his physick hath bene let blood. & it was very blue full of melancholy blood sinc his letting blood his wynd collicke \in his/ backe & syde mutch eased. & nowe cōplayneth as before wth a rūning humour in his feete & desyres when tyme shall serve to blede them.
Transcribed excerpt from MS Ashmole 203, f. 153r (upper left part of page)
